LEICESTER City were 10 points clear at the top of the Championship table in late January 2024 when manager Enzo Maresca threatened to walk out on the club.

- By JORDAN BLACKWELL

Boring to watch? Well, City seem to lack ideas

He was frustrated at the detractors in the stands, with some fans groaning when the City players passed backwards in order to keep possession.

If those supporters believed the football was boring then, what must they think now?

Turning possession into opportunities has been a far tougher task this season.

Harry Winks admitted as much, but didn’t leave the blame exclusively at Marti Cifuentes’ door, saying it had been “our problem for the last couple of seasons”

Cifuentes has not tried to hide from the fact either.

He said he agrees with Winks, putting the problems down to quality and decision-making in the final third, as well as the hangover from last season’s relegation.
